Clinical Trial Summary

Calcaneonavicular coalition represents approximately 1% of the population between 8 and 12 years. They are manifested by repeated ankle sprains or by pain. - The diagnosis is radiological on an X-ray of the foot in oblique-3/4 incidence as well as magnetic resonance imaging. Treatment is second-line surgery after failure of orthopedic treatment. This surgery is either by direct approach or by arthroscopy, by performing a bone resection to recreate sufficient space in the joint in question. The patients in this study will only be operated on openly.
